How to Edit PDF on macOS by Preview

Preview is another solution that allows you to edit PDF text on Mac. Here we'll also show you how to make changes to text on PDF using Preview.

Step 1. Edit PDF Document Text with Mac Preview

Open PDF files in Preview, and then click on the 'T' icon on the menu tab. After a new text box appears in the PDF, you can start typing in the box to add PDF text to your file. You can also go to 'Tools' and click on 'Text Selection'. There you can select the text of the PDF and right-click to copy.

Step 2. Add Annotation to PDF with Preview

After editing PDF text, you can also insert annotations to PDF file for your own use. Click the 'Note' icon on the menu bar. Then click on the location within the PDF where a note must appear. Here you can insert comments in the text box for annotation. You can also drag your mouse to create the required annotation.

Note: Shapes and signatures are also available on Preview. Click on 'Tools' and then select 'Annotate'. You'll see all of the annotation tools on the menu. Choose the one you require to put in the PDF document.

Tips: 10 Steps to Edit PDF with Preview on Mac

  • The Preview icon can be easily located via the docking station Dock or Finder. Click on the icon to load a PDF file to be edited. Just drag and drop the file and open it with the app.
  • Different edit functions can now be completed. To copy any text from PDF file:
    Click within the PDF and select the text. Use 'CTRL + Click' or 'Command + C' to copy text and transfer it to the clipboard.
    Alternatively, you can also select the texts and click 'Copy' under the 'Edit' menu.
    Simply paste to another document as required.
  • The text tool (The 'T' button) enables you to drag the pointer to a suitable location on the document and create a text box. Select the 'A' button to open the font options.
  • Auto edit functions are enabled with graphics. For example, rotation issues are automatically resolved in Mac versions like Yosemite 10.10.5. To rotate an image on PDF, you can also choose 'Rotate Left' or 'Rotate Right' Under the 'Tools' menu.
  • Annotations are created within the PDF with the help of Notes.
    Click the 'Notes' button.
    Click on the location within the PDF where a note must appear. You can also drag your mouse to create the required annotation.
    Click on annotations to maximize them.
    To view all created annotations, click on 'View > Highlights and Notes'. All the annotations are now visible within a Preview window.
  • Use the 'Shape' tool to insert an oval shape, box, or simply a line within the document. Tools appear on the right allowing you to change and fill color and varying thickness.
  • The 'Text Selection' option under the 'Tools' menu allows you to select objects and images other than text including annotations and shapes included within the PDF.
  • In case forms are created in PDF format, simply double-click the required form field and enter data. An alternative is to add an editable text box over the field.

  • A valuable feature is the option to create a digital image as a signature on the PDF document. Simple process to create a signature:
    Click the 'Signature' button on the toolbar and choose 'Create Signature'.
    Sign on a clear sheet of paper and position it in front of your Mac camera.
    Keep shifting until the signature appears at the desired location on the screen.
    Click 'Accept'. Your signature is created and saved.
    Click 'Edit' again within Preview.
    Click Signature and select the signature image.
    Drag the pointer to the desired position and drop it. Size and location can be modified as needed.
    To manage signatures, you can go to 'Tools > Annotate > Signature > Manage Signature'.
  • After editing, select 'Export' to save a file in the desired format at other locations. For instance, export the PDF as a.PNG file to the desktop.

Add Text to PDF Document with Foxit Reader

Mac Pdf Add Text Field

Foxit Reader is a free and portable PDF reader that also allows annotation, as well as inserting text. The file size is small so it does not take much space. It is also user friendly as the menus, buttons and options are straightforward.

To insert text to your PDF file, launch Foxit Reader and click 'File'. Select 'Open' and choose the PDF file you wish to add text to. Click the 'Comment' menu and click 'Typewriter'. Click on the area where you wish to add the text and type it in. You may also move it to another place by clicking on text you typed and dragging it to its new position. However, it does not allow editing of the existing texts and conversion of file to another format like Word.
